Roach Fumigation in Fort Myers, FL
Roach fumigation services focus on eliminating cockroach infestations from residential properties, helping homeowners restore a clean and healthy living environment. This service involves targeted treatment methods designed to eradicate roaches from kitchens, bathrooms, basements, and other areas where these pests tend to hide. Property owners typically request fumigation when they notice signs of an ongoing infestation, such as droppings, egg casings, or sightings of live roaches, especially in hard-to-reach places.
Before requesting roach fumigation, property owners often want to understand the scope of the treatment, including which areas will be treated and what preparations are necessary beforehand. It’s also useful to inquire about the types of products used and any safety precautions to consider, especially if there are children or pets in the home. Clarifying these details helps ensure the treatment aligns with the specific needs of the property and provides peace of mind during the process.

Roach Fumigation Questions
What are signs of a roach infestation? Common signs include droppings, a musty odor, and sightings of live or dead roaches around the property.
How does fumigation eliminate roaches? Fumigation uses targeted chemicals to penetrate hiding spots and kill roaches at all life stages.
Is fumigation safe for my home and family? When performed by professionals, fumigation is conducted with safety precautions to minimize risk to residents and pets.
How can I prevent future roach problems? Keeping the property clean, reducing clutter, and sealing entry points help prevent roach re-infestation after treatment.
